Itinerary

  1. Day 1

    Villach

    You'll arrive in Villach, which sits right in the middle of Carinthia's lake district. This area has been drawing people for centuries because of the crystal-clear lakes and thermal baths that go all the way back to Roman times. After checking into your hotel, you'll have time to settle in and get your bearings for the week ahead.

    Meals
    Breakfast
    Landmarks
    Villach
  2. Day 2

    Lake Ossiach Loop

    Today starts with a cycling tour that follows the Seebach stream, giving you views of the Landskron castle ruin along the way. You'll ride around Lake Ossiach, which is known for having excellent drinking water quality and summer temperatures reaching up to 27°C/81°F. The route takes you through Ossiach to see the 11th-century monastery and its late baroque church, then continues through Steindorf and Bodensdorf before heading back to Villach on this scenic loop.

  3. Day 3

    Villach to Klagenfurt via Wörthersee

    Cycling east today along the Drau cycle path takes you through farmland to Velden on Lake Wörthersee. From there you'll head through rolling hills and into the Keutschach valley, where four lakes sit among wooded mountains. The route passes Lake Hafnersee, Lake Keutschacher See, Lake Bassgeigensee, and Lake Rauschelesee, then follows the Lend canal to reach Klagenfurt, the state capital.

  4. Day 4

    Lake Klopeiner See

    In Klagenfurt, you'll wander through the old town that Italian architects built in the 16th and 17th centuries. The winding alleyways, courtyard arcades, churches, and town houses show why it earned the nickname 'Rose of Lake Wörthersee.' After exploring the center, you'll cycle along the Glan river through villages and forests to reach the Völkermarkter reservoir, then continue to Lake Klopeiner See, the warmest lake in the region with wooded shores and the Karawanken mountains visible in the distance.

  5. Day 5

    Lake Klopeiner See to Hochosterwitz

    Starting from Lake Klopeiner See, you'll cycle to the Völkermarkter reservoir and then follow the Glan-Gurk cycle path around Völkermarkt, the former duke city. The route takes you through typical Carinthian villages before reaching Hochosterwitz castle, an impressive fortress sitting 150 meters high on a chalk rock. The surrounding area has numerous castles and palaces showing the region's past importance as a state capital.

  6. Day 6

    Hochosterwitz to Villach via Ossiach

    You'll start in St. Veit, the former seat of Carinthian bishops, where you can see the medieval main square, Renaissance houses, arcade courtyards, Herzogsburg castle, and historic monuments. From there, cycling west along the Glan river takes you through Glanegg and past castle ruins, then through Feldkirchen surrounded by wooded hills and palaces. The route brings you back to Lake Ossiach and then returns to Villach to complete the day.

  7. Day 7

    Lake Faak

    Today you'll cycle past Villach's thermal spa and head east at the foot of the Karawanken mountains to reach Lake Faak, which has striking turquoise water. The Mittagskogel peak rises dramatically behind it, and the lake is surrounded by undeveloped meadows and green woods with a wooded island in the middle. After a break or lunch at the lakeside, you'll climb a small ridge and descend to the Drau river, then return to Villach on the flat, well-developed cycle path.
